Madeira

from Brussels

Save up to: £266

Average cost: £320

Best deal: £54


Madeira, a Portuguese archipelago, is known for its stunning natural beauty, historic sites, and world-class wines. Visit the breathtaking Pico Ruivo, explore the historic city of Funchal, or taste the world-renowned Madeira wine. Madeira's exotic flowers, scenic hiking trails, and the annual Madeira Flower Festival make it an island of nature's grandeur and tradition.


Latest deals:

5 days
£54
Mon 19 Jan - Sat 24 Jan


12 days
£54
Mon 12 Jan - Sat 24 Jan


7 days
£58
Mon 15 Dec - Mon 22 Dec


5 days
£58
Mon 15 Dec - Sat 20 Dec


14 days
£61
Sat 6 Dec - Sat 20 Dec


16 days
£61
Sat 6 Dec - Mon 22 Dec


12 days
£65
Mon 19 Jan - Sat 31 Jan


12 days
£66
Mon 5 Jan - Sat 17 Jan


5 days
£66
Mon 12 Jan - Sat 17 Jan


7 days
£66
Mon 12 Jan - Mon 19 Jan


14 days
£66
Mon 5 Jan - Mon 19 Jan


16 days
£66
Sat 3 Jan - Mon 19 Jan


14 days
£66
Sat 3 Jan - Sat 17 Jan


12 days
£67
Sat 6 Dec - Thu 18 Dec


9 days
£67
Sat 6 Dec - Mon 15 Dec


7 days
£67
Sat 6 Dec - Sat 13 Dec


14 days
£67
Mon 1 Dec - Mon 15 Dec


12 days
£67
Mon 1 Dec - Sat 13 Dec


7 days
£67
Mon 1 Dec - Mon 8 Dec


7 days
£69
Sat 13 Dec - Sat 20 Dec


9 days
£69
Sat 13 Dec - Mon 22 Dec


14 days
£70
Sat 10 Jan - Sat 24 Jan


5 days
£71
Mon 1 Dec - Sat 6 Dec


7 days
£73
Mon 5 Jan - Mon 12 Jan


7 days
£73
Mon 19 Jan - Mon 26 Jan


9 days
£73
Sat 3 Jan - Mon 12 Jan


14 days
£73
Mon 12 Jan - Mon 26 Jan


16 days
£74
Thu 1 Jan - Sat 17 Jan


5 days
£75
Sat 13 Dec - Thu 18 Dec


14 days
£75
Mon 8 Dec - Mon 22 Dec


12 days
£75
Mon 8 Dec - Sat 20 Dec


5 days
£76
Mon 26 Jan - Sat 31 Jan


7 days
£76
Sat 17 Jan - Sat 24 Jan


5 days
£81
Mon 8 Dec - Sat 13 Dec


7 days
£81
Mon 8 Dec - Mon 15 Dec


10 days
£81
Mon 8 Dec - Thu 18 Dec


11 days
£81
Thu 1 Jan - Mon 12 Jan


9 days
£82
Sat 10 Jan - Mon 19 Jan


7 days
£82
Sat 10 Jan - Sat 17 Jan


14 days
£87
Sat 17 Jan - Sat 31 Jan


5 days
£88
Mon 9 Feb - Sat 14 Feb


16 days
£89
Sat 10 Jan - Mon 26 Jan


9 days
£95
Sat 17 Jan - Mon 26 Jan


12 days
£100
Mon 2 Feb - Sat 14 Feb


14 days
£101
Mon 19 Jan - Mon 2 Feb


7 days
£102
Sat 7 Feb - Sat 14 Feb


14 days
£102
Sat 7 Mar - Sat 21 Mar


14 days
£103
Sat 28 Feb - Sat 14 Mar


16 days
£103
Sat 28 Feb - Mon 16 Mar


14 days
£103
Mon 26 Jan - Mon 9 Feb


16 days
£106
Sun 14 Jun - Tue 30 Jun


11 days
£106
Fri 5 Jun - Tue 16 Jun


9 days
£106
Sun 7 Jun - Tue 16 Jun


14 days
£106
Fri 19 Jun - Fri 3 Jul